Sourdough Pancake Recipe 

2 cups sourdough
3 eggs
1/4 cup kefir
2 tsp. cinnamon
 3 Tbsp. honey- depending on how sweet you 
want them and if you have syrup or jam to put on them.
 1/4 cup coconut flour- also depending on
 how thick you like your pancakes.
 2 tsp. baking soda

Mix sourdough, eggs, kefir, 
and honey in a large bowl. 
(I did not measure my honey.
 You might want to do more.) 
Add cinn. flour. (I will say that I did not measure my flour, you can just do how ever much you think you should do.) Mix thoroughly.
Obviously I don't measure very much... :)  
  
Heat your griddle up to 250* and butter it.
Scoop a spoonful of batter and plop it on!
Cook until both sides of your pancake 
are equally light brown.

Put them on a plate, slab some butter on 'em, spread some Cranberry jam 
or pour some blueberry syrup on 'em!
      Serve & enjoy!

~You can use the same recipe for the cranberry jam as for blueberry syrup, just add a little bit more water and replace the cranberries with blueberries of course! :) ~
